是的,阿里云 ECS(Elastic Compute Service)是基于虚拟化技术构建的云计算服务。
什么是阿里云 ECS?
阿里云 ECS 是一种弹性可伸缩的计算服务,它提供安全、可靠、弹性可伸缩的 IaaS(Infrastructure as a Service)级别的云服务器。用户可以像使用传统物理服务器一样使用 ECS 实例,但其底层是通过虚拟化技术实现的。
ECS 使用的虚拟化技术
阿里云 ECS 主要基于以下虚拟化技术:
-
KVM(Kernel-based Virtual Machine)
- 阿里云的大部分 ECS 实例是基于 KVM 虚拟化技术构建的。
- KVM 是 Linux 内核内置的开源虚拟化模块,能够将 Linux 变成一个 Hypervisor,允许多个虚拟机高效运行。
-
自研虚拟化技术(如神龙架构)
- 阿里云推出了神龙架构(X-Dragon),这是一种软硬件结合的虚拟化技术。
- 神龙架构通过专用硬件(如 FPGA 或 ASIC 芯片)卸载虚拟化开销,使 ECS 实例接近物理机的性能。
- 在神龙架构下,ECS 实例依然属于虚拟化实例,但性能损耗极小,兼具虚拟机的灵活性和物理机的性能。
-
容器与轻量级虚拟化(如安全容器)
- 对于某些特定实例类型(如轻量应用服务器、函数计算等),阿里云也会结合容器或轻量级虚拟化技术,但标准 ECS 主要还是基于 KVM 或神龙虚拟化。
ECS 是虚拟机吗?
是的,ECS 实例本质上是虚拟机(Virtual Machine),它:
- 运行在阿里云数据中心的物理服务器之上;
- 通过虚拟化技术隔离资源(CPU、内存、磁盘、网络);
- 支持多种操作系统(如 Linux、Windows);
- 用户可以自由配置、启动、停止、重启、重装系统等。
与物理服务器的区别
| 特性 | 阿里云 ECS(虚拟机) | 传统物理服务器 |
|---|---|---|
| 底层技术 | 虚拟化(KVM / 神龙架构) | 硬件独占 |
| 资源隔离 | 软件隔离 | 硬件隔离 |
| 弹性伸缩 | 支持分钟级创建、扩容 | 扩容慢,需采购硬件 |
| 成本 | 按需付费,成本较低 | 初始投入高 |
| 性能 | 接近物理机(尤其神龙实例) | 原生性能 |
总结
✅ 阿里云 ECS 是基于虚拟化技术的云服务器,它不是物理机,而是运行在物理服务器之上的虚拟机。
✅ 通过先进的虚拟化架构(如 KVM 和神龙架构),ECS 在保持灵活性的同时,实现了接近物理机的高性能。
如果你需要更高的性能或完全独占硬件,阿里云也提供 裸金属服务器(Bare Metal Instance),它结合了物理机的性能和虚拟机的弹性管理能力。
如有更多关于 ECS 类型的选择问题,也欢迎继续提问!
云知识